Supply Planning: Develop comprehensive supply plans based on demand forecasts, historical data, and production capacities. Optimise inventory levels to ensure adequate stock availability while minimizing excess stock holding.
Demand Collaboration: Work closely with the Demand Manager and sales teams to understand customer demands, market trends, and upcoming promotions to align supply plans accordingly.
Inventory Management: Monitor inventory levels, identifying potential risks of stockouts or overstock situations and implement strategies to maintain optimal inventory levels.
Production Scheduling: Ensure production scheduling aligned with production teams to schedule manufacturing activities based on the supply plan and ensure timely delivery of finished goods.
Supplier Coordination: Collaborate with procurement, suppliers and manufacturing teams to ensure timely and accurate delivery of raw materials, components, or finished products, resolving any supply-related issues.
Data Analysis: Utilise various data analysis tools to assess supply chain performance, identify areas for improvement and develop actionable insights.
Risk Management: Proactively identify potential supply chain disruptions and implement contingency plans to mitigate risks and maintain continuity in supply.
Continuous Improvement: Drive process improvements to enhance efficiency, reduce lead times and optimise supply chain costs.
Cross-Functional Collaboration: Collaborate with other departments, such as Logistics, Procurement, and Quality, to foster effective communication and align supply chain efforts.
Reporting: Prepare regular reports on supply chain performance, key performance indicators (KPIs), and present findings to management.
